Serves 2, prep time 10
INGREDIENTS
250g fresh spaghetti
(You can freeze the remaining half,
you can also use dry spaghetti)
90g wild rocket
145g anchovies
2 tbsp capers
TO SERVE
Chilli flakes
METHOD
Bring to the boil 1 litre of salted water in a deep pan.
Cook the spaghetti according to the package instructions.
Drain the spaghetti and drizzle with a little oil from the anchovies, then allow it to cool.
Once cooled, use your fingers to separate the spaghetti.
In two deep bowls, layer the spaghetti and rocket leaves.
Next, add the anchovies, breaking them in half if desired.
Add the capers to taste, season to taste and drizzle with any remaining anchovy oil.
Top with chilli flakes, serve, and enjoy!
